Is there any tool out there which can crawl a section of a website (or whole website) and gives a list of urls by subsections?
I have tried PowerMapper but it only gives visual map, not a list.
Thanks!
-
You can use Moz, Screaming Frog, Sort Site to get results.
-
Xenu mya work http://home.snafu.de/tilman/xenulink.html
-
How about Screaming Frog? - http://www.screamingfrog.co.uk/seo-spider/
